πΏ Why Don’t We Feel the Earth Rotating?
The Earth rotates on its axis at a speed of about 1,670 kilometers per hour, yet we do not feel this movement. This is because everything around us — including the air and ourselves — is moving along with the Earth. It is similar to sitting inside a smoothly moving vehicle, where you don’t feel the speed unless it suddenly changes.
π Why Is Ocean Water Salty?
Ocean water is salty because rainwater flows over mountains and land, carrying minerals and salts with it into rivers and eventually into the oceans. Over time, these minerals keep accumulating, which is why ocean water is salty and not suitable for drinking.
π³ How Do Trees Help Humans?
Trees do much more than provide shade or fruits. They are one of the biggest natural sources of clean air. Trees absorb carbon dioxide and release oxygen, which is essential for human survival. This is why forests are often called the “lungs of the Earth.”
π§️ Why Does the Soil Smell Good Before Rain?
Before rain falls, a pleasant smell often rises from the soil. This smell is called petrichor in scientific terms. It is produced by plants and soil bacteria. Many people find this scent very calming and refreshing.
π§ Why Does Ice Float on Water?
Most objects sink in water, but ice floats. This happens because when water freezes, its structure expands and its density becomes lower. As a result, ice becomes lighter than water and stays on the surface.
π How Hot Is It Inside the Earth?
As we go deeper beneath the Earth’s surface, the temperature keeps increasing. In some places, lava can reach temperatures of over 1,000 degrees Celsius. This intense heat causes volcanic eruptions and also helps in the formation of new land.
π How Does Earth’s Magnetic Field Protect Us?
The Earth has a magnetic field that works like an invisible shield. It protects us from harmful space radiation and solar winds coming from the Sun. Without this protective shield, life on Earth might not have been possible.
